The town of Derry, NH has an immediate opening for an Environmental Coordinator. Reporting to the Director of Public Works, this position is responsible for environmental compliance across all divisions within Public Works and across town boards. Essential functions include, but are not limited to, performing technical preparation of EPA mandated programs including NPDES Phase II Stormwater and Stormwater Pollution Prevention Plan for town facilities; overseeing the town facilities groundwater and surface water monitoring and preparation of reports to regulatory agencies; and providing technical assistance to Water/Wastewater divisions with respect to NPDES permit compliance and other water and wastewater quality compliance issues. The Environmental Coordinator also provides technical guidance to town boards, including the Conservation Commission and Planning Board, and provides direct supervision to Transfer Station staff.
Candidates for this position must have a bachelor’s degree or equivalent knowledge of environmental science, plus five to seven years of related experience; knowledge of statutes, bylaws, regulations of various federal and State of New Hampshire regulatory agencies; knowledge in analytical and scientific methods for various sampling; and a valid driver’s license. A master’s degree and/or professional engineer license, as well as wetlands and soils experience are preferred.
Salary: $80,267 to $104,166, DOE, with a 3.5% wage adjustment on July 1.
